实现“CentOS离线安装Docker和Docker CE”的流程

流程图

flowchart TD
    A(准备离线安装所需的文件和工具)
    B(安装Docker依赖)
    C(安装Docker)
    D(安装Docker CE)
    E(验证安装)
    F(完成)

    A --> B
    B --> C
    C --> D
    D --> E
    E --> F

步骤及代码

步骤1:准备离线安装所需的文件和工具

首先,你需要在一台有网络连接的机器上完成以下步骤:

  1. 下载并安装Docker软件包(rpm包):[
  2. 下载并安装Docker CE软件包(rpm包):[
  3. 下载并安装Docker依赖软件包:[
  4. 下载并安装Docker CE依赖软件包:[

步骤2:安装Docker依赖

在CentOS服务器上执行以下命令安装Docker依赖:

sudo yum install -y yum-utils device-mapper-persistent-data lvm2

这些依赖包包括yum-utilsdevice-mapper-persistent-datalvm2

步骤3:安装Docker

在CentOS服务器上执行以下命令安装Docker:

sudo yum-config-manager --add-repo 
sudo yum install -y docker-ce

第一行命令将Docker的源添加到yum的配置文件中,第二行命令安装Docker。

步骤4:安装Docker CE

在CentOS服务器上执行以下命令安装Docker CE:

sudo yum install -y docker-ce

这将安装Docker CE,包括其依赖项。

步骤5:验证安装

执行以下命令来验证Docker的安装是否成功:

docker version

如果安装成功,将显示Docker的版本信息。

代码注释

# 步骤2:安装Docker依赖
sudo yum install -y yum-utils device-mapper-persistent-data lvm2
# 安装Docker依赖包,包括yum-utils、device-mapper-persistent-data和lvm2

# 步骤3:安装Docker
sudo yum-config-manager --add-repo 
# 将Docker的源添加到yum的配置文件中
sudo yum install -y docker-ce
# 安装Docker

# 步骤4:安装Docker CE
sudo yum install -y docker-ce
# 安装Docker CE,包括其依赖项

# 步骤5:验证安装
docker version
# 验证Docker的安装是否成功

旅行图

journey
    title CentOS离线安装Docker和Docker CE的旅程
    section 开始
    准备离线安装所需的文件和工具 --> 安装Docker依赖 --> 安装Docker --> 安装Docker CE --> 验证安装 --> 完成

结束语

通过以上步骤,你应该已经成功地将Docker和Docker CE安装在CentOS服务器上了。现在你可以开始使用Docker来管理和部署容器化应用程序了。祝你在开发过程中取得成功!